版权声明:本文为博主原创文章,未经博主允许不得转载。 https://blog.csdn.net/mifangdebaise/article/details/84998819
Julia
符号计算 SymEngine.jl
给一个自己有用的例子
julia> using SymEngine
julia> W = [symbols("W_$i$j") for i in 1:3, j in 1:4]
3×4 Array{Basic,2}:
W_11 W_12 W_13 W_14
W_21 W_22 W_23 W_24
W_31 W_32 W_33 W_34
julia> typeof(W[1,2])
Basic
julia> W_11 = symbols(:W_11)
W_11
julia> @. diff(W,W_11)
3×4 Array{Basic,2}:
1 0 0 0
0 0 0 0
0 0 0 0